时间:2025-02-16 来源:网络 人气:
你有没有想过,手机里的人脸识别功能是怎么来的呢?是不是觉得它就像魔法一样神奇?其实,这背后可是有着一套复杂的安卓人脸识别系统代码哦!今天,就让我带你一探究竟,揭开这个神秘的面纱。
想象当你拿起手机,对着摄像头微微一笑,手机就能识别出你的身份,是不是很神奇?这就是人脸识别的魅力。它通过分析你的脸部特征,比如眼睛、鼻子、嘴巴的位置,以及脸部的轮廓等,来识别你的身份。
那么,这个神奇的功能是如何实现的呢?答案就在安卓人脸识别系统代码里。下面,我们就来揭秘这些代码背后的秘密。
首先,安卓人脸识别系统代码需要与手机上的相机硬件进行交互。这包括初始化相机、设置相机参数、捕获图像帧等功能。这些代码就像一个指挥家,指挥着相机硬件为你捕捉到清晰的人脸图像。
接下来,人脸检测算法登场了。它就像一个侦探,通过分析图像数据,找出人脸的位置。目前,人脸检测算法主要有两种:基于Haar特征的级联分类器和基于深度学习的卷积神经网络(CNN)。
找到人脸后,系统需要提取人脸的关键特征点。这些特征点就像人脸的指纹,可以用来识别你的身份。提取特征点的算法也有很多种,比如Eigenfaces、Fisherfaces等。
系统将提取到的特征与数据库中的数据进行比对,从而确定你的身份。这个过程就像警察叔叔在比对指纹一样,准确无误。
安卓人脸识别系统代码的应用非常广泛,比如:
手机解锁:通过人脸识别,你可以轻松解锁手机,告别繁琐的密码。
安全验证:在机场、银行等场所,人脸识别可以快速验证你的身份,提高效率。
随着人工智能技术的不断发展,人脸识别系统代码将会越来越强大。未来,我们可能会看到更多基于人脸识别的创新应用,比如:
智能家居:通过人脸识别,你的智能家居设备可以自动识别你的身份,为你提供个性化服务。
无人驾驶:人脸识别可以帮助无人驾驶汽车识别行人,提高安全性。
安卓人脸识别系统代码就像一个魔法师,为我们带来了便捷和安全。让我们一起期待,这个魔法师在未来会带给我们更多惊喜吧!